Understanding Natural Pest Control

Natural pest control refers to methods that do not involve synthetic chemicals. Instead, it relies on biological, mechanical, and organic solutions to manage pest populations. The goal is to create an environment that discourages pests while maintaining ecological balance.

Benefits of Natural Pest Control

  • Eco-friendly: Natural methods reduce pollution and prevent harm to non-target species.

  • Safe for humans and pets: Unlike chemical pesticides, natural alternatives pose minimal risks to family members and pets.

  • Sustainable: Many natural solutions work long-term, promoting a balanced ecosystem.

  • Prevents pesticide resistance: Overuse of chemical pesticides can lead to resistant pest populations, making future infestations harder to control.

Natural Pest Control Methods

1. Biological Pest Control

This method utilizes natural predators to control pest populations. For example:

  • Ladybugs and lacewings feed on aphids and other garden pests.

  • Nematodes are microscopic worms that eliminate soil-borne pests.

  • Birds and bats help control insect populations in outdoor spaces.

By encouraging these natural predators, you can maintain a pest-free environment without resorting to chemicals.

2. Organic Sprays and Repellents

Several plant-based and organic solutions effectively deter pests. Some commonly used options include:

  • Neem oil: A natural insecticide that disrupts the life cycle of pests like aphids, mites, and whiteflies.

  • Garlic spray: Acts as a repellent for mosquitoes, beetles, and other insects.

  • Diatomaceous earth: A powder that dehydrates and kills crawling insects like ants and cockroaches.

3. Mechanical and Physical Barriers

Preventing pests from entering your property is a crucial step in pest control. Some effective techniques include:

  • Sealing cracks and crevices to block entry points for rodents and insects.

  • Installing mesh screens on windows and vents to prevent flying insects from entering.

  • Using traps such as sticky boards and humane rodent traps for monitoring and removal.

4. Companion Planting and Natural Deterrents

Certain plants naturally repel pests, making them an excellent addition to gardens and landscapes. Examples include:

  • Marigolds: Deter aphids, mosquitoes, and nematodes.

  • Lavender: Keeps moths, fleas, and mosquitoes at bay.

  • Basil and mint: Repel flies and mosquitoes.

Companion planting can enhance crop health and reduce the need for artificial pesticides.

5. Proper Waste Management and Cleanliness

Maintaining a clean environment is one of the most effective ways to prevent pest infestations. Key steps include:

  • Proper food storage: Keep food in airtight containers to avoid attracting pests.

  • Regular garbage disposal: Dispose of waste promptly and use sealed bins to prevent rodent infestations.

  • Decluttering: Remove unnecessary items that provide hiding spots for pests.

When to Call a Professional Pest Control Service

While natural pest control methods can be effective, some infestations require expert intervention. Here’s when you should consider hiring a professional pest control service:

  • Severe infestations: If pests are spreading rapidly, immediate action is necessary to prevent further damage.

  • Recurring pest problems: If natural methods are not providing lasting results, professional solutions may be required.

  • Hard-to-reach pests: Some pests, like termites and bed bugs, require specialized treatment that professionals can provide.

  • Health and safety concerns: Certain pests, such as rodents and cockroaches, pose significant health risks, necessitating expert control measures.
